Ancient Egypt – Faience protective amulet of a standing female figure, possibly Shu Late Period, c. 664–332 BC Description: This lot features a rare Ancient Egyptian faience amulet depicting a standing anthropomorphic female figure, rendered in pale blue-green faience. The figure is shown frontally with a stylised body and raised or extended arms, a pose commonly associated with protection, invocation, or divine presence in personal and funerary amulets. The precise identification of the figure is uncertain. While the overall form may tentatively recall representations of Maat, the goddess of cosmic order and balance, the absence of her defining ostrich feather attribute means the amulet is more cautiously interpreted as a generic protective or votive figure, a type widely produced during the Late Period. Such figures were intended to confer protection, regeneration, and divine favour upon the wearer. The amulet measures approximately 26 mm in height. The surface shows natural wear, glaze loss, and burial patina consistent with age. No modern restoration is observed.
